WebMar 1, 2024 · Graeme Simsion is a former IT consultant and the author of two nonfiction books on database design who decided, at the age of fifty, to turn his hand to fiction. His first novel, The Rosie Project, was published in 2013 and translation rights have been sold in forty languages. Movie rights have been optioned to Sony Pictures. WebGraeme Simsion Biography. Graeme Simsion is a writer of screenplays, short stories, novels, short plays, and occasionally a film producer. Simsion was formerly an IT specialist (data modeling) and founder of a business and IT consultancy. He is also Co-founder of two other businesses: Roy’s Antiques and Pinot Now.
